Transaction 0817f9863e80127504996fc33c56316383077b11ce4877f6e9397354ffa0333f

1 Input
2 Outputs
  • 0817f9863e80127504996fc33c56316383077b11ce4877f6e9397354ffa0333f:0
  • value  394312
    address  1K6ibTjp18nyEyqJUEdhh1ZEDwu9eN6YAa
  • 0817f9863e80127504996fc33c56316383077b11ce4877f6e9397354ffa0333f:1
  • value  620808
    address  3Fn6ho6eGP4TgHvBkmGvfva9WCgG14ZbWZ